The Toyota Corolla Sedan Petrol Hybrid 4WD (4x4) is an exceptional choice for Australian drivers seeking a reliable, efficient, and versatile vehicle capable of handling diverse road conditions across the country. This model combines Toyota’s renowned hybrid technology with all-wheel drive capability, making it perfectly suited to Australia's varied terrain — from urban streets and highways to rural backroads and coastal drives.
Under the bonnet, the Corolla Sedan Hybrid features a petrol-electric powertrain that delivers a smooth yet responsive driving experience. The hybrid system seamlessly integrates a fuel-efficient petrol engine with an electric motor, optimising fuel consumption and reducing emissions. This is especially advantageous for Australians conscious of environmental impact and fuel economy amidst rising fuel costs. The addition of 4WD enhances traction and stability on slippery or uneven surfaces, including wet roads during seasonal rains in southern Australia or loose gravel encountered in regional areas.
Measuring approximately 4.6 metres in length, the Corolla Sedan provides ample cabin space for five passengers with a comfortable interior equipped with advanced infotainment systems tailored for Australian connectivity needs, such as Apple CarPlay and Android Auto compatibility. Safety is paramount, featuring Toyota’s Safety Sense suite that includes adaptive cruise control, lane departure alert, and pre-collision systems—critical aids given Australia’s often long-distance travel between towns.
The suspension is finely tuned to absorb rough road conditions commonly found outside major cities while maintaining precise handling in metropolitan environments like Sydney or Melbourne. Its boot space offers generous capacity for daily errands or weekend trips exploring Australia’s diverse landscapes.
Overall, the Toyota Corolla Sedan Petrol Hybrid 4WD delivers a well-rounded package combining efficiency, capability, comfort, and safety—ideal for Aussie drivers navigating both city traffic and more challenging rural routes throughout the continent.
